The Parts of a Central AC a Contractor Checks First

Isometric cutaway illustration of a single-story house showing interior rooms with furniture, overhead ductwork, an indoor air handler unit, and an outdoor condenser unit connected by lines at the side of the building.

The outdoor condenser unit sits outside the house, usually on a concrete pad beside the foundation, and it holds the compressor and condenser coil. These are where a contractor starts when the system stops cooling. A failed compressor, a refrigerant leak at the coil, or a burned-out capacitor in that cabinet accounts for a large share of repair calls.

Inside the house, the air handler sits in a closet, attic, or utility space and pushes conditioned air through the home. The evaporator coil rides inside or just above that cabinet, and the expansion valve and the blower motor sit nearby. A frozen coil, a clogged drain line, or a failing blower motor are common findings in that section of the system.

The drawing shows a typical layout, and a licensed contractor determines which parts apply to your specific house and what work each one needs.

What HVAC Repair Looks Like in Martin County

Split-system central air conditioners rated below 45,000 Btu/h manufactured on or after January 1, 2023 must meet a federal minimum of 13.4 SEER2.

Split-system central air conditioners rated at or above 45,000 Btu/h manufactured on or after January 1, 2023 must meet a federal minimum of 13.4 SEER2.

Split-system central air conditioners manufactured between January 1, 2015 and December 31, 2022 had to meet 13 SEER, the metric that preceded SEER2.

Single-package central air conditioners manufactured on or after January 1, 2023 must meet a federal minimum of 13.4 SEER2.

Space-constrained central air conditioners manufactured on or after January 1, 2023 must meet a federal minimum of 11.7 SEER2.

Federal efficiency standards for split-system central air conditioners and heat pumps are set on each certified combination of outdoor unit and indoor coil rather than on the outdoor unit alone.

Residential and light commercial air conditioning and heat pump systems assembled in the field, including mini-splits and unitary systems, may not be installed on or after January 1, 2025 using a refrigerant with a global warming potential above 700.

A field-assembled system whose specified components were all manufactured or imported before January 1, 2025 carries no installation compliance date under the refrigerant restrictions and may still be installed.

Licensing and Legal Requirements in Martin County, Florida

Florida requires a person to be certified or registered in order to engage in the business of contracting in the state.
